When To Seal Unilock Pavers. Avoid sealing during rainy or extremely hot days, as these conditions can affect the sealer’s application and drying process. Pavers that are sealed are generally easier to keep clean than unsealed pavers, thus reducing cleaning costs. It’s ideal to seal pavers when the weather is dry and moderate. If properly sealed, maintenance only needs to occur every few years.
